Women's Basketball Wins Thriller at Guilford

Box Score

The Basics

  • Final Score: Bridgewater 48, Guilford 44
  • Records: Bridgewater (7-7, 4-3 ODAC), Guilford (4-9, 2-6 ODAC)

How It Happened

  • Erika Nettles started the offense for Bridgewater in the first quarter with a successful and-one opportunity three minutes into the contest to make it 3-2 BC. Jaden Alsberry posted back-to-back layups in between Guilford buckets to put Bridgewater up by one at 7-6 with five minutes to go. Successful free throws from Nettles and Reagan Maynard gave Bridgewater a 10-9 before an Alsberry basket put Bridgewater up 12-10 at the end of the first
  • The Eagles went on a roll to start the second quarter, going on a 6-3 run to open the frame. After three scoreless minutes, a Guilford layup closed the Bridgewater lead to three at 18-15 before a successful Quakers and-one opportunity tied the game at 18-18. Three consecutive Quaker layups put the home team up 24-18 heading into the locker room
  • Bridgewater continued their trend of strong third quarters, outscoring Guilford 21-14 to erase the halftime deficit and gain a one point avantage at 39-38 entering the fourth quarter
  • Guilford regained a 42-41 edge before Nettles intercepted a Quaker pass and was fouled on a scoring layup attempt. She completed the old fashioned three point play to give Bridgewater the 44-42 advantage with four minutes to play. The Quakers fouled a driving Noelle Horton who made a free throw to put Bridgewater up by three with two minutes remaining. Guilford advanced the ball on a timeout and added two points with just under a minute to play to cut the Eagles lead to one. 
  • A driving Mary Ruth Shifflett was fouled and converted her first free throw attempt for a 46-44 Bridgewater lead. Nettles grabbed the rebound on Shifflett's second attempt and was fouled herself, making both attempts and sealing the 48-44 victory in a thrilling fashion

Match Notes

  • Nettles had a season high 19 points and five rebounds while Alsberry added 14 points and seven rebounds 
  • Shifflett provided seven points, seven rebounds and three assists
  • Horton added six rebounds
